Tenkara fishing, the minimalist Japanese fly-fishing technique, has gained global popularity for its simplicity and effectiveness. Q1: Is the DAIWA Tenkara X 39 suitable for beginners?
A: Yes, especially the medium-action models, which are easier to handle.

Q2: How does it compare to traditional fly rods?

A: It鈥檚 lighter, simpler (no reel), and more portable, ideal for small streams.

Q3: Can it handle larger fish?
A: While designed for smaller species, premium models can manage medium-sized trout.

Q4: How durable is the telescopic mechanism?
A: High-quality carbon fiber ensures longevity, but avoid excessive force when collapsing.
